Attic Water Damage Repair in Houston, TX
Attic water damage repair services address issues caused by leaks, condensation, or flooding that affect the attic space of a home. These projects typically involve identifying the source of water intrusion, removing damaged insulation or structural components, and restoring the affected areas to prevent further deterioration. Homeowners often request this service after discovering signs such as water stains, mold growth, or musty odors in the attic, especially following heavy rain or plumbing leaks. Proper repair not only helps protect the attic but also prevents potential damage to the living spaces below.
Before requesting attic water damage repair, property owners usually want to understand the extent of the damage and what repairs are necessary to restore the space effectively. It’s important to consider whether the water intrusion has compromised structural elements, insulation, or electrical components. Additionally, understanding the process involved in drying, cleaning, and restoring the attic can help homeowners plan for any necessary follow-up work, such as mold remediation or insulation replacement. Clear communication about the scope of work can ensure that the repair addresses all underlying issues and helps maintain the integrity of the home.

Attic Water Damage Repair Questions
What causes attic water damage? Attic water damage can result from leaks in the roof, plumbing issues, or condensation buildup, leading to moisture accumulation.
How can water damage in the attic be identified? Signs include water stains, mold growth, warped wood, and musty odors in the attic space.
What are common repair steps for attic water damage? Repairs typically involve locating and fixing leaks, removing damaged insulation, and drying out affected areas.
Is insulation affected by attic water damage? Yes, insulation can become soaked and lose its effectiveness, often requiring removal and replacement after water damage occurs.
